Westlake





831 South Westlake Avenue

Construction Underway at 831 South Westlake Avenue, Los Angeles

Construction work is under progress for a new multifamily residential development proposed at 831 South Westlake Avenue in Los Angeles. The project proposal includes the construction of a seven-story building offering 79 apartments. The project replaced a building constructed in the 19th century. Westlake Apartments, LP is listed as the applicant and owner. Mobbil, Inc., a civil engineering firm, is responsible for the designs.

Read More

Fetching more...